Pros & Cons
- Best ecommerce ecosystem
- Handles payments and tax
- Scales to very large stores
- App costs stack up fast
- Transaction fees off Shopify Payments
- Cheapest managed WordPress
- Huge plugin ecosystem on higher tiers
- Familiar to most marketers
- Plugins need a Business plan
- Upsells are constant
